Lowther Castle & Gardens: A Gothic Ruin Reborn in the Lake District

4.6 (3870)

Explore dramatic Gothic ruins, enchanting gardens, and one of the UK’s largest adventure playgrounds in the heart of the Lake District.

Lowther Castle & Gardens, near Penrith in Cumbria, is a dramatic Gothic mansion ruin set within extensive restored gardens and ancient woodlands. Once a grand family estate, the castle was partly demolished in 1957 but has since been transformed into a captivating visitor attraction featuring garden-in-the-ruins, a modern parterre, a historic yew avenue, and one of the UK’s largest adventure playgrounds. Visitors enjoy scenic views, family-friendly facilities, and locally sourced food in a tranquil yet lively setting.

Getting There

  • Train and Taxi

    From Penrith train station on the West Coast mainline, take a taxi for approximately 15 minutes (6 miles) to Lowther Castle. Train journeys from London take around 3 hours; from Edinburgh about 1.5 hours. Taxi fares typically range from £15 to £25.

  • Car

    Access Lowther Castle via the M6 motorway, junction 39 or 40, then follow the A6 with clear signage to the castle. Parking is available onsite for £2 per day. Note that parking payment can be made via app or onsite machines.

  • Bus

    Local bus services run from Penrith towards Lowther village; however, services are infrequent and may require a 2-mile walk on rural roads. Check current timetables before travel. This option is best suited for experienced walkers and those comfortable with limited schedules.

From Grand Estate to Romantic Ruin

Lowther Castle was completed in 1812 as one of the finest Gothic mansions in northwest England. It once boasted a room for every day of the year and hosted Britain’s elite for over a century. However, the 20th century brought decline; the castle was abandoned, occupied by the army during wartime, and partially demolished in 1957. For decades, it stood as a haunting shell, home only to wildlife and nature’s reclamation.

A Garden Growing Through History

Today, the castle ruins serve as a dramatic backdrop for extensive gardens that blend historic and contemporary designs. The Garden-in-the-Ruins showcases plants growing through ancient walls, while the Parterre offers a modern take on traditional garden layouts with woolly yew hedges and unusual perennials. The Yew Avenue and Western Terrace remain largely unchanged since the 17th century, preserving the estate’s historic character. The Rose Garden, designed by Dan Pearson, adds vibrant color and fragrance, creating a sensory oasis.

Woodlands and Adventure for All Ages

Surrounding the gardens, ancient woodlands provide a natural setting for exploration and play. The Lost Castle Adventure Playground is one of the UK’s largest, featuring zip wires, turrets, slides, ropes, and sandpits designed for children of all ages. The woodland paths and open spaces invite picnics and family gatherings, making Lowther a perfect day out destination.

Facilities and Culinary Delights

Visitors can relax in the stylish café located in the castle courtyard, which serves freshly prepared, locally sourced food, including breakfast, lunch, and takeaway options. The café’s atmosphere is enhanced by a dramatic copper Tom Dixon light and views of the surrounding gardens. Additional food options are available at "Into the Woods," a casual spot deep in the woodland offering soups, sandwiches, and ice creams.

Setting Within the Lake District National Park

Lowther Castle & Gardens sits on the dramatic Knipe Scar with panoramic views over the Lowther River and valley below, within the UNESCO-designated Lake District National Park. Its location offers a peaceful yet scenic environment, combining natural beauty with cultural heritage. The site is accessible year-round, except Christmas Day, with summer and winter opening hours.

Visitor Experience and Accessibility

The estate welcomes visitors of all abilities, with mostly wheelchair-accessible facilities and assistance available for less mobile guests. Dogs on leads are allowed except in the adventure playground. Parking is modestly priced, and annual pass holders enjoy free parking. The combination of historic ruins, gardens, woodland, and family-friendly amenities creates a rich, multi-layered experience suitable for all ages.
